Merchant API v122.0 release notes

Merchant API v122.0 includes this PayPal release:

Code release version Release date Description
122 03/31/2015 See release details.

These release notes include the API operations within the PayPal Express Checkout and Direct Payment API WSDL and associated schemas.

The document covers changes to the following PayPal APIs and products:

  • Express Checkout
  • Direct Payment
  • Recurring Payments
  • Mass Payments
  • Button Manager
  • PayPal Payments Standard
  • Website Payments Pro

Release details

For a current list of known issues, see PayPal Notifications page and enter the product or API of interest, such as Express Checkout, in the search box.

New features

New GetExpressCheckoutDetails scheduled shipping enumeration values

The following updates have been made to the GetExpressCheckoutDetails API operation; the UserSelectedOptionType response field returns new values if scheduled shipping information is passed in the request.

New element Description Type
GetExpressCheckoutDetailsResponseDetailsType.
UserSelectedOptionType
Added new enumeration values, which are returned if scheduled shipping information is passed in the request. The new enumeration values are:
  • ScheduledShippingDate
  • ScheduledShippingPeriod
For details, see the GetExpressCheckoutDetails (NVP | SOAP) API operation.
New enumeration values

Error and warning codes

This release adds these new errors and warnings:

API operation Code
DoCapture Added: 10610
Updated: 10554
Multiple Added: 10002, 10004, 10069, 10414, 10422, 10578, 10606, 10626, 10752, 11302, 13112, 13122, and 13751
Updated: 10554, 10555, and 10556
DoReferenceTransaction Added: 10574
Updated: 10554, 10555, and 10556

See API error codes.